The CRO also oversees and manages a number of grants that help us to provide a multitude of services to our school and community. As the Coordinator of Grant Management, I wear many hats. I am the AmeriCorps Director and DoDEA Project Director. I also oversee all after school programs and and the POC for some of the distance learning platforms.

The CRO office continues its work at managing grants that help us coordinate and place AmeriCorps Members in service within our district. This year the AmeriCorps Program has expanded to include service to surrounding area school districts. AmeriCorps Members serve in the areas of education, food insecurities, and/or after school programs. Their service aids students within our school district as well as area school district(s).
